An Outline of Metal Finishing - Most frequently, the polishing of metal is essential for a pleasing appearance or for clean-room usages. It is among the most favored treatments due to its utility in maximizing the original attractiveness of the item, such as, motorbike parts, auto parts or kitchenware. Similarly, a great many clean-rooms would need a sleek finish to lower the porosity of the components which often can result in dust to gather and contaminate. An excellent demonstration of this usage would be in vacuum chambers.

You'll discover a lot of approaches to finish metal, and we will look into several of the steps required. Metals can be burnished by hand,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or by means of chemicals. A buffing compound or paste is generally used, which will include lim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its inferior thermal conductivity, relatively high viscosity, and hardness is just about the time-consuming. Conversely, goods built from non-ferrous metals tend to be more receptive to finishing, as these need the lowest amount of treatments.

A reduced pad speed can be used in the event that a good quality mirror finish is essential. Polishing buffs daubed in compound are substantially affected by the force on the surface of the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face can be accelerated within certain restrictions, but going over the most effective measure of pressure not only decreases the quality of the process, but in addition reduces the level of efficiency, can cause wear to the component, and furthermore a significant heating of the work-pieces, as a result of friction. When you are working on thinner pieces, it is higher temperature (and the corresponding flexibility of the metal) that will sometimes cause components to distort, warp or bend. Overall, it requires a proficient polisher to add in each one of these fundamentals to both not cause damage to the workpiece and to work efficiently. In order to substantially improve the quality of the resultant finish, the buffing procedure must really be executed with much less aggression and not a large amount of pressure so as to consequently complete a surface that is free of scores or fine lines due to the the finishing procedure, subsequently ar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
